require_once __DIR__ . '/lib/versioncheck.php';
use OCP\App\IAppManager;
use OCP\BackgroundJob\IJobList;
use OCP\IAppConfig;
use OCP\IConfig;
use OCP\ISession;
use OCP\ITempManager;
use OCP\Server;
use OCP\Util;
use Psr\Log\LoggerInterface;
try {
require_once __DIR__ . '/lib/base.php';
if (Util::needUpgrade()) {
Server::get(LoggerInterface::class)->debug('Update required, skipping cron', ['app' => 'cron']);
exit;
}
$config = Server::get(IConfig::class);
if ($config->getSystemValueBool('maintenance', false)) {
Server::get(LoggerInterface::class)->debug('We are in maintenance mode, skipping cron', ['app' => 'cron']);
exit;
}
// Don't do anything if Nextcloud has not been installed
if (!$config->getSystemValueBool('installed', false)) {
exit(0);
}
// load all apps to get all api routes properly setup
Server::get(IAppManager::class)->loadApps();
Server::get(ISession::class)->close();
// initialize a dummy memory session
$session = new \OC\Session\Memory('');
$cryptoWrapper = \OC::$server->getSessionCryptoWrapper();
$session = $cryptoWrapper->wrapSession($session);
\OC::$server->setSession($session);
$logger = Server::get(LoggerInterface::class);
$appConfig = Server::get(IAppConfig::class);
$tempManager = Server::get(ITempManager::class);
$tempManager->cleanOld();
// Exit if background jobs are disabled!
$appMode = $appConfig->getValueString('core', 'backgroundjobs_mode', 'ajax');
if ($appMode === 'none') {
if (OC::$CLI) {
echo 'Background Jobs are disabled!' . PHP_EOL;
} else {
OC_JSON::error(['data' => ['message' => 'Background jobs disabled!']]);
}
exit(1);
}
if (OC::$CLI) {
// set to run indefinitely if needed
if (strpos(@ini_get('disable_functions'), 'set_time_limit') === false) {
@set_time_limit(0);
}
// the cron job must be executed with the right user
if (!function_exists('posix_getuid')) {
echo "The posix extensions are required - see https://www.php.net/manual/en/book.posix.php" . PHP_EOL;
exit(1);
}
$user = posix_getuid();
$dataDirectoryUser = fileowner($config->getSystemValueString('datadirectory', \OC::$SERVERROOT . '/data'));
if ($user !== $dataDirectoryUser) {
echo "Cron has to be executed with the user that owns the data directory" . PHP_EOL;
echo "Current user id: " . $user . PHP_EOL;
echo "Owner id of the data directory: " . $dataDirectoryUser . PHP_EOL;
exit(1);
}
// We call Nextcloud from the CLI (aka cron)
if ($appMode !== 'cron') {
$appConfig->setValueString('core', 'backgroundjobs_mode', 'cron');
}
// Low-load hours
$onlyTimeSensitive = false;
$startHour = $config->getSystemValueInt('maintenance_window_start', 100);
if ($startHour <= 23) {
$date = new \DateTime('now', new \DateTimeZone('UTC'));
$currentHour = (int) $date->format('G');
$endHour = $startHour + 4;
if ($startHour <= 20) {
// Start time: 01:00
// End time: 05:00
// Only run sensitive tasks when it's before the start or after the end
$onlyTimeSensitive = $currentHour < $startHour || $currentHour > $endHour;
} else {
// Start time: 23:00
// End time: 03:00
$endHour -= 24; // Correct the end time from 27:00 to 03:00
// Only run sensitive tasks when it's after the end and before the start
$onlyTimeSensitive = $currentHour > $endHour && $currentHour < $startHour;
}
}
// Work
$jobList = Server::get(IJobList::class);
// We only ask for jobs for 14 minutes, because after 5 minutes the next
// system cron task should spawn and we want to have at most three
// cron jobs running in parallel.
$endTime = time() + 14 * 60;
$executedJobs = [];
while ($job = $jobList->getNext($onlyTimeSensitive)) {
if (isset($executedJobs[$job->getId()])) {
$jobList->unlockJob($job);
break;
}
$jobDetails = get_class($job) . ' (id: ' . $job->getId() . ', arguments: ' . json_encode($job->getArgument()) . ')';
$logger->debug('CLI cron call has selected job ' . $jobDetails, ['app' => 'cron']);
$memoryBefore = memory_get_usage();
$memoryPeakBefore = memory_get_peak_usage();
/** @psalm-suppress DeprecatedMethod Calling execute until it is removed, then will switch to start */
$job->execute($jobList);
$memoryAfter = memory_get_usage();
$memoryPeakAfter = memory_get_peak_usage();
if ($memoryAfter - $memoryBefore > 10_000_000) {
$logger->warning('Used memory grew by more than 10 MB when executing job ' . $jobDetails . ': ' . Util::humanFileSize($memoryAfter). ' (before: ' . Util::humanFileSize($memoryBefore) . ')', ['app' => 'cron']);
}
if ($memoryPeakAfter > 300_000_000) {
$logger->warning('Cron job used more than 300 MB of ram after executing job ' . $jobDetails . ': ' . Util::humanFileSize($memoryPeakAfter) . ' (before: ' . Util::humanFileSize($memoryPeakBefore) . ')', ['app' => 'cron']);
}
// clean up after unclean jobs
Server::get(\OC\Files\SetupManager::class)->tearDown();
$tempManager->clean();
$jobList->setLastJob($job);
$executedJobs[$job->getId()] = true;
unset($job);
if (time() > $endTime) {
break;
}
}
} else {
// We call cron.php from some website
if ($appMode === 'cron') {
// Cron is cron :-P
OC_JSON::error(['data' => ['message' => 'Backgroundjobs are using system cron!']]);
} else {
// Work and success :-)
$jobList = Server::get(IJobList::class);
$job = $jobList->getNext();
if ($job != null) {
$logger->debug('WebCron call has selected job with ID ' . strval($job->getId()), ['app' => 'cron']);
/** @psalm-suppress DeprecatedMethod Calling execute until it is removed, then will switch to start */
$job->execute($jobList);
$jobList->setLastJob($job);
}
OC_JSON::success();
}
}
// Log the successful cron execution
$appConfig->setValueInt('core', 'lastcron', time());
exit();
} catch (Exception $ex) {
Server::get(LoggerInterface::class)->error(
$ex->getMessage(),
['app' => 'cron', 'exception' => $ex]
);
echo $ex . PHP_EOL;
exit(1);
} catch (Error $ex) {
Server::get(LoggerInterface::class)->error(
$ex->getMessage(),
['app' => 'cron', 'exception' => $ex]
);
echo $ex . PHP_EOL;
exit(1);
}
